Ingredients:  

Main Ingredients

  • 1 kg Pork shoulder cut into chunks
  • 2 tbsp Olive oil
  • 1 Onion chopped
  • 3 cloves Garlic minced
  • 2 cups Carrots sliced
  • 2 cups Potatoes diced
  • 1 cup Red wine
  • 2 cups Chicken broth
  • 1 tbsp Tomato paste
  • 1 tsp Thyme dried
  • 1 tsp Rosemary dried
  • to taste Salt and pepper

Instructions: 

  • 1. Heat the olive oil in a large pot over medium heat.
  • 2. Add the pork chunks and brown on all sides. Remove and set aside.
  • 3. In the same pot, add the chopped onion and minced garlic. Cook until softened.
  • 4. Add the carrots and potatoes. Cook for a few minutes.
  • 5. Pour in the red wine and chicken broth. Stir in the tomato paste, thyme, and rosemary.
  • 6. Return the pork to the pot.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low and simmer for 2 hours.
  • 7.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Serve hot.

Notes:

This stew is even better the next day. Store leftovers in the fridge and reheat gently.

Tips for Making Ahead and Freezing

Make Ahead Instructions

  • Cook the stew as directed and let it cool completely.
  • Store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
  • Reheat on the stovetop or in the microwave before serving.

Freezing Instructions

  • Allow the stew to cool completely.
  • Transfer to a freezer-safe container or resealable bag.
  • Label with the date and store in the freezer for up to 3 months.
  •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before reheating on the stovetop or in the microwave.

Frequently Asked Questions

FAQ:
Can I use a different cut of pork for this stew?
Yes, you can use pork loin or pork tenderloin as alternatives to pork shoulder.
How can I make this stew vegetarian?
To make this stew vegetarian, you can substitute the pork with mushrooms or tofu and use vegetable broth instead of chicken broth.
Can I freeze this stew for later?
Yes, you can freeze this stew in an airtight container for up to 3 months. Just thaw and reheat when ready to eat.
Can I use a slow cooker for this recipe?
Absolutely! You can brown the pork and sauté the vegetables on the stovetop first, then transfer everything to a slow cooker and cook on low for 6-8 hours.
